P0506 is an OBD-II diagnostic trouble code meaning “Idle Air Control System RPM Lower Than Expected.” This code means the engine computer detected that the engine's idle speed is lower than the target idle RPM it commanded. The PCM controls idle speed through the idle air control valve or electronic throttle and sets this code when the actual idle drops below expected. A low or rough idle can cause stalling, hesitation, and reduced drivability. This code is most commonly reported on 2017-2020 Ford Transit Connect, with repair costs ranging from $100 to $300.

What are the most common causes of P0506?
The most common causes of P0506 are: Vacuum leak in intake or hoses, Dirty or carbon-clogged throttle body, Faulty idle air control (IAC) valve, Dirty or failing mass airflow sensor, Clogged PCV system or EGR sticking open, Worn or dirty fuel injectors, Excessive engine load from accessories. The specific cause varies by vehicle.
